This has been the most difficult book I have ever read. Although it was hard and at times I had to put it down for awhile, I believe that this book should be included in history courses. This part of war and conflict needs to be dragged out into the light so it can be talked about and perpetrators brought to justice. What these woman and children have gone through is unfathomable. This has happened in so many places - Iraq, Syria, Rwanda, Nigeria, the Philippines, Bosnia - the list goes on and and each instance is utterly horrific. Also infuriating is that some of these victims of the cruelest things imaginable also are stigmatized when they return to their communities because of what they went through. This book is heartbreaking and infuriating, but absolutely necessary. Read it and pass it on.
